1 ADJ If something is useful , you can use it to do something or to help you in some way. □ [+ for ] The slow cooker is very useful for people who go out all day. □ [+ in ] Hypnotherapy can be useful in helping you give up smoking. □  The police gained a great deal of useful information about the organization. ●  use|ful|ly ADV [ADV with v] □  …the problems to which computers could be usefully applied. □  We need to find ways of dealing creatively and usefully with our feelings. ●  use|ful|ness N‑UNCOUNT □ [+ of ] His interest lay in the usefulness of his work, rather than in any personal credit.

2 PHRASE If an object or skill comes in useful , it can help you achieve something in a particular situation. □  The accommodation is some distance from the clubhouse, so a hire car comes in useful. SYNONYMS useful ADJ 1

helpful:The following information may be helpful to readers.

effective:Simple antibiotics are effective against this organism.

valuable:The experience was very valuable.

beneficial:…vitamins which are beneficial to our health.

worthwhile:The President's trip to Washington this week seems to have been worthwhile.

use|less /juː sləs/

1 ADJ [usu v-link ADJ ] If something is useless , you cannot use it. □  He realised that their money was useless in this country. □  Computers would be useless without software writers. ●  use|less|ly ADV □  His right arm hung rather uselessly. ●  use|less|ness N‑UNCOUNT □  The car had rusted almost to the point of uselessness.

2 ADJ If something is useless , it does not achieve anything helpful or good. □  She knew it was useless to protest. □  …a useless punishment which fails to stop people trafficking. ●  use|less|ly ADV □  Uselessly, he checked the same pockets he'd checked before. ●  use|less|ness N‑UNCOUNT □ [+ of ] …the uselessness of their research.

3 ADJ If you say that someone or something is useless , you mean that they are no good at all. [INFORMAL ] □  Their education system is useless. □ [+ at ] He was useless at any game with a ball.

4 ADJ If someone feels useless , they feel bad because they are unable to help someone or achieve anything. □  She sits at home all day, watching TV and feeling useless. ●  use|less|ness N‑UNCOUNT □  …the sense of uselessness and the boredom of empty days.

Use|net /juː znet/ N‑UNCOUNT Usenet is a computer network that links newsgroups on the internet. [COMPUTING ]

user ◆◇◇ /juː zə r / (users ) N‑COUNT A user is a person or thing that uses something such as a place, facility, product, or machine. □  Beach users have complained about people walking their dogs on the sand. □ [+ of ] …a regular user of Holland's health-care system. □ [+ of ] …a user of electric current, such as an electric motor, a lamp, or a toaster.

u ser-frie ndly ADJ If you describe something such as a machine or system as user-friendly , you mean that it is well designed and easy to use. □  This an entirely computer operated system which is very user-friendly. □  …user-friendly libraries.
